HB1246 HD2    Pdf File  
Measure Title: RELATING TO FIREWORKS.
Report Title: Fireworks; Fireworks Control Law; Air Pollution; Noise Pollution; Civil Penalties; Violations; Citations
Description: Specifies that certain violations of the Fireworks Control Law shall be considered an activity that causes air pollution under the Hawaii Air Pollution Control Act and a violation of noise control rules under the Hawaii noise pollution laws, and punishable by civil penalties and subject to citations under those respective laws. Effective 1/1/2050. (HD2)
